In 1810, Thomas Chambers entered the world in McNairy, Tennessee, USA, born to Samuel R. Chambers and Nancy Mackey. Thomas Chambers married Nancy Ann Horton, and had children including George Wesley Chambers. Thomas Chambers passed away in 1870 in Montgomery, Texas, USA.
